“How much can we bear?” Nathan Deuel on the big questions behind Ken Ilgunas’s first book, Walden on Wheels, about recovering from student loan debt:

Ilgunas does not join the army, nor does he work at a slaughterhouse, nor does he become unrecognizable. Instead, he takes charge, first with a job at a remote camp in Alaska called Coldfoot, above the Arctic Circle, a terrain so majestic it “ought to be introduced with the sounding of a Chinese gong.” Then he lives in a van. And then he writes a book.
